vimarsana.com
Home
Sterry Street Towing Providence
Top Locations Tagged with Sterry Street Towing Providence
Sterry Street Towing Providence in United States - 02703/Emergency-service near Bristol
1). Sterry Street Towing & Auto Transport
Sterry Street Towing Providence in United States - 02905/Automobile-service near Providence
2). Sterry Street Towing, Allens Ave
vimarsana © 2020. All Rights Reserved.